Real Estate

Prepared By
Patel smit j
EXISITING SYSTEM :

 Our company wants to start a new business. So
there is no existing system in the company.
PROJECT PROFILE
PROJECT TITLE

REAL ESTATE

COMPANY NAME

BETANET CONSULTANCY PVT LTD

COLLEGE NAME

JG College Of Computer Applications

PROJECT GUIDE
PROJECT MEMBERS

Smit j patel

TOOLS

Technology : Asp.Net
Database : SQL SERVER 2005
Operating System : Windows XP

HARDWARE

Processor : Pentium 4
Memory : 512 MB

DURATION

July 2010 to Jan 2012
 
Project Definition


This web site is especially for those users who want to
sell or purchase their property.


This web-site provides a vast platform to the users to
do transactions related to Real Estate.


A user can also put his property for sale



A user is facilitated to search the property by giving his
requirements.


A user is also facilitated by giving lots features like
Image Upload, Search Facility and lot more.
The following are the modules of the system.

 User
 Property
 Transaction Type
 Property Feature
 Property Type
 Area
 Location
 Ownership
NEED FOR NEW SYSTEM:
Reduces the human effort and consumes less time
compared to the manual system.
To attract customers on Internet.
This system solve the Reachability problems.
Easy to search property.
To provide information to the user at his fingertips.
Company needed improved and secured system.
Easy to differentiate property.
 Easy to maintain transactions.
Software Tools Used
Front-end : Microsoft Asp.Net 2.0
Back-end : Microsoft SQL Server 2005
Platform : Windows XP
Data Flow Diagram
Login
Details
2.0
Login

User

1.0
Registration

Login
Process
3.0
Search

Searches
Property
Registers

User
Interest

User

4.0
Show Interest

Property
Data

5.0
Upload

Posts
Property

Admin

Verifies
Property

Selects
Property

Property
1 Level Admin
st

Manages
Property

2.0
Manage
Property

Manages
Location

Property
Details

Location
Details

Manages
User

4.0
Manage
User

Property

Location

Login
Process

Admin

3.0
Manage
Location

User
Details

1.0
Login

User
Data

User
2 Level Admin
nd

Admin

Manages
Details

Manages
Features

2.1
Manage
Property
Detail

2.2
Property
Feature

Details

Details

Property
2 Level User
nd
Field Name

Datatype

Size

Constraints

Description

PropertyId

BigInt

-

Primary Key

Id of Property

LocationId

BigInt

-

Foreign Key

Id of Location

AreaId

BigInt

-

Foreign Key

Id of Area

UserId

BigInt

-

Foreign Key

Id of User

Transaction
TypeId

BigInt

-

Foreign Key

Id of
TransactionType

Property
TypeId
OwnershipId

BigInt

-

Foreign Key

Id of Property Type

BigInt

-

Foreign Key

Id of Ownership

PropertyName

Varchar

20

Not Null

Property Name

BuildYear

Integer

-

Not Null

Built year of
Property

Property
Description

Varchar

100

Allow Null

Description of the
Property
User
Field Name

Datatype

Size

Constraints

Description

UserId

BigInt

-

Primary Key

FirstName

Varchar

15

Not Null

First Name of User

LastName

Varchar

15

Not Null

Last Name of User

Address

Varchar

100

Not Null

Address of User

MobileNumber

Varchar

15

Allow Null

Mobile Number of User

LandlineNumber

Varchar

15

Allow Null

Landline Number of
User

Email

Varchar

35

Not Null

Email Id of User

Password

Varchar

35

Not Null

Password of User

IsVisible

Bit

-

-

Visibility of User

IsAdmin

Bit

-

-

To Check its User or
Admin

Id of User
Property Type
Field Name

Datatype

PropertyTypeI
d

BigInt

PropertyType

Varchar

Size

Constraints

Description

-

Primary
Key

Id of Property Type

20

Not Null

Type of the Property
Property Feature
Field Name

Datatype

Property
FeatureId

BigInt

Property
Feature

Varchar

PropertyId

BigInt

Size
20
-

Constraints

Description

Primary Key Id of Property
Feature
Not Null

Features of
Property

Foreign Key Id of Property
Area
Field Name

Datatype

Size

Constraints

Description

AreaId

BigInt

-

Primary Key

Id of Area

AreaUnitId

BigInt

-

Foreign Key

Id of AreaUnit
which links Area
table

PlotArea

Decimal

(5,2)

Not Null

Plot area of
property

TotalBuiltUp
Area

Decimal

(5,2)

Not Null

Total plot area of
property
AreaUnit
Field Name

Datatype

Size

Constraints

Description

AreaUnitId

BigInt

-

Primary Key

Id of the Area Unit

AreaUnit

Varchar

15

Not Null

Area Unit of the
Property
Ownership
Field Name

Datatype

OwnershipId

BigInt

OwnershipTyp
e

Varchar

Size

Constraints

Description

-

Primary Key

Id of Ownership

Not Null

Type of the
Ownership

20
Country
Field Name

Datatype

CountryId

BigInt

CountryName

Varchar

Size
20

Constraints

Description

Primary Key

Id of Country

Not Null

Name of the
Country
State
Field Name

Datatype

StateId

BigInt

StateName

Varchar

CountryId

BigInt

Size

Constraints

Description

-

Primary Key

Id of State

Not Null

Name of the State

Foreign Key

Id of Country

20
-
City
Field Name

Datatype

CityId

BigInt

CityName

Varchar

StateId

BigInt

Size

20
-

Description

Constraints

Primary Key

Id Of City

Not Null

Name of the City

Foreign Key

Id of State
Location
Field Name

Datatype

LocationId

BigInt

Location

Varchar

CityId

BigInt

Size

20
-

Constraints

Description

Primary Key

Id of Location

Not Null

Name Of the
Location

Foreign Key

Id of city
Transaction
Field Name

Datatype

Transaction
TypeId

BigInt

Transaction
Type

Varchar

Size

Constraints

Description

-

Primary Key

Id of the
Transaction
Type

10

Not Null

Type of
Transaction
Image
Field Name

Datatype

Size

ImageId

BigInt

-

It’s a Primary Key Id of Image
of Image Table

Image
Name

Varchar

15

Not Null

Name of the Image

Image Path Varchar

35

Not Null

Path Of the Image

PropertyId

-

Foreign Key of
Property Table

Id of Property

BigInt

Constraints

Description
Screen Layouts
Report Layouts
Real Estate
Real Estate

Real Estate